Bio Shock by John Shirley
Rapture
The novel is a prequel to the popular video game series, exploring the origins of the underwater city of Rapture. Set in the mid-20th century, it follows the ambitious industrialist Andrew Ryan as he builds a utopian society beneath the sea, free from government and religious interference. However, as the city grows, it becomes plagued by corruption, power struggles, and the dangerous consequences of unchecked scientific experimentation. The story delves into the lives of various characters whose ambitions and desires contribute to the eventual downfall of Rapture, setting the stage for the events of the game.
